Why Creative Volatility Kills E-Commerce Scale (And How to Fix It)

Scaling an e-commerce brand past seven figures used to be a technical challenge. Media buyers spent hours adjusting bidding strategies, tweaking audience lookalikes, and reorganizing campaign structures inside Meta and Google Ads.

Today, media platforms run largely on machine learning. Targeting has auto-optimized, bidding is automated, and algorithm updates have shifted the main driver of paid performance to a single asset: the ad creative itself.

Yet, most online stores reach a scaling ceiling not because of a bad product or low budget, but because of creative volatility—the rapid decay of ad performance due to ad fatigue, lack of testing systems, and high Cost Per Acquisition (CPA).

To scale sustainably, brand owners must shift away from sporadic campaign tweaks and build a system designed for high-converting ad production.

1. The Real Reason Scaling Budget Spikes Your CPA

When e-commerce brands double their daily ad spend, they often watch their return on ad spend (ROAS) drop immediately. The instinct is to blame the ad platform or audience saturation. In reality, the issue usually stems from creative exhaustion.

When spend increases, algorithms serve ads to your audience at a higher frequency. If you rely on only 2–3 "winning" ads, the target audience quickly tunes out the message. To scale without tanking your profit margins, your creative output must match the pace of your ad spend.

2. The Core Pillars of High-Converting E-Commerce Ads

High-performing ad creatives are built systematically through proven response triggers rather than random design trends.

  • The First 3-Second Hook: The hook dictates whether a scroll turns into a view. Winning ads test 3 to 5 distinct hook variations (visual disruptions, curiosity gaps, problem highlights) for every core angle.

  • Direct-Response Messaging: High-converting creatives clearly communicate the primary problem, the mechanism of the product, social proof, and a risk-free call to action within 15–30 seconds.

  • Format Diversification: Relying solely on User-Generated Content (UGC) leaves money on the table. Scaling accounts require a mix of raw UGC, high-production motion graphics, founder stories, dynamic product teardowns, and static visual comparisons.

4. How to Structure Your Creative Testing Pipeline

To maintain profit margins while scaling, separate your Testing Campaigns from your Scaling Campaigns:

  1. Test Hooks & Angles at Low Spend: Launch 3–5 variants of a single concept in a dedicated testing campaign. Isolate the hook to measure thumb-stop rates objectively.

  2. Identify Statistically Sound Winners: Move variations that hit your target CPA into your primary scaling budget.

  3. Iterate on Winning Angles: Once an angle proves successful, create 5 new iterations changing only the visuals, audio, or CTA to extend its lifecycle.
